Working at Cummins Western Canada isnt your average nine to five job. Every day we get to work with the worlds finest diesel engines, a tradition rooted in dependability and reserved only for those who desire to be the best in the industry.

We are accepting applications for a Power Generation Technician to support our new 24/ 365 prime power plant business (both Diesel and Gas), as well as support for Lean Burn Gas standby power installation. This field service positions will be stationed out of Lloydminster, SK branch, working at the Onion Lake site. Reporting to the Power Plant Systems Team Leader, the position is responsible for:
    Troubleshooting, repairing, and general preventative maintenance  of all  complex engine and control systems, including unplanned service events, on 24/365 power plant systems
    Performing start up and commissioning services to new 24/ 365 power plant systems and factory acceptance testing at packaging facilities
    Providing excellent customer service to all power plant systems customers and provide ongoing operator training as required
    Providing emergency support for large prime power plants and Lean Burn Gas standby power systems on a rotating basis

Job Requirements:
    Must hold a valid Red Seal Journeyman qualification as a Millwright or Heavy Duty Equipment
    Previous power generation experience in controls (AC/DC), PLCs, Switchgear and paralleling equipment, remote networks is an asset
    Previous experience in high horsepower (HHP) lean burn gas engines and gas compression engines is an asset
    Must have a valid drivers license and clean drivers abstract
    Ability to work unsupervised and a motived self-starter
    Flexibility with respect to shift work and overtime with ability to be on the on call rotation
    Must be able to work from a field service truck in all weather conditions
